Common Causes of Skydiving Accidents
Although rare, accidents can still occur in certain situations. Most incidents are linked to human factors rather than equipment failure.
The most common causes include:
1. Human Error
Many accidents happen when experienced skydivers attempt advanced maneuvers at low altitude. Misjudging altitude or timing can increase risk.
2. Poor Weather Conditions
Strong winds, turbulence, or sudden weather changes can affect landing conditions and increase accident risk.
3. Low Altitude Maneuvers
High-performance canopy turns performed close to the ground are responsible for a significant percentage of injuries.
4. Inadequate Training
Improper training or lack of experience can increase the chance of mistakes during freefall or landing.

How Skydiving Equipment Reduces Accidents
Modern skydiving gear is designed with multiple safety layers.
Key equipment features include:
Dual Parachute Systems
Every skydiver carries two parachutes:
- Main parachute
- Reserve parachute
If the main parachute fails, the reserve can be deployed.
Automatic Activation Device (AAD)
AAD technology automatically deploys the reserve parachute if the skydiver does not deploy one at a safe altitude.
Altimeters
Altimeters allow skydivers to monitor altitude during freefall and ensure timely parachute deployment.
These technologies have played a major role in reducing accident rates.

Safety Regulations in the Skydiving Industry
Skydiving is heavily regulated in many countries.
Organizations such as the United States Parachute Association (USPA) establish safety standards, instructor certifications, and equipment requirements for licensed skydiving centers.
These regulations help maintain consistent safety procedures worldwide.
